About The Position

The BC Solution Architect is responsible for designing, implementing and ensuring solution integrity for implementation projects involving Business Central, coordinating consultant teams, and providing invaluable advice to customers regarding business system design and implementation. This role will also include contributing to the development of best practices and active participation in presales activities.
